Output 34e5625883b517da57503927a1ce5838908770eeaf08c4005f49e9ff60b7f22a:9

value
38680
script pubkey
OP_0 OP_PUSHBYTES_20 0d232ac44a0fd152293d58a07b04ee35fa886c41
address
bc1qp53j43z2plg4y2fatzs8kp8wxhagsmzpv79def
transaction
34e5625883b517da57503927a1ce5838908770eeaf08c4005f49e9ff60b7f22a
spent
true